How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 75034?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
75034 Studio Apartments | $1,648 | $1,157 | $4,977 |
75034 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,805 | $1,107 | $5,498 |
75034 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,603 | $1,460 | $15,557 |
75034 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,510 | $1,899 | $22,906 |
75034 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,755 | $1,895 | $14,999 |
